1

Step 1

Минимизировать количество запросов к БД

2

Step 2

Внедрить ElasticSearch

3

Step 3

Настроить сервер

4

Step 4

Оптимизировать статику

5

Step 5

Пройти тест Google

1

Step 1

Минимизировать количество запросов к БД

2

Step 2

Внедрить ElasticSearch

3

Step 3

Настроить сервер

4

Step 4

Оптимизировать статику

5

Step 5

Пройти тест Google

19 February 2017
Goal completed 2 May 2017
General

МедиаПоиск - провести оптимизацию

Оптимизировать МедиаПоиск

  1. Минимизировать количество запросов к БД

    1. Лейаут

    2. Список фильмов

    3. Фильтр

    4. Детальная страница

  2. Внедрить ElasticSearch

    1. Сделать добавление фильмов в индекс по окончанию импорта

    2. Сделать обновление фильмов в индексе по окончанию импорта

    3. Сделать поиск фильмов через ElasticSearch

    4. Сделать вывод списка фильмов из БД используя результаты ElasticSearch

    5. Установить на сервер ElasticSearch

    6. Переработать вывод фильмов коллекции

  3. Настроить сервер

    1. Установить OpCache

    2. Включить сжатие

    3. Убедиться, что статику отдает nginx

  4. Оптимизировать статику

    1. Кэшировать CSS/JS на стороне браузера

    2. Сжимать CSS

    3. Сжимать JS

    4. Выполнить пункты из плана по ссылке

  5. Пройти тест Google

    1. Пройти тест Google

    2. Выполнить рекомендации

  • 816
  • 19 February 2017, 14:23
Sign up

Signup

Уже зарегистрированы?
Quick sign-up through social networks.
Sign in

Sign in.
Allowed.

Not registered yet?
 
Log in through social networks
Forgot your password?